How To Fix /SAPBOQ/SRVPACK011 - Line number exists in this outline level


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SAPBOQ/SRVPACK -

  • Message number: 011

  • Message text: Line number exists in this outline level

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SAPBOQ/SRVPACK011 - Line number exists in this outline level ?

    The SAP error message /SAPBOQ/SRVPACK011 Line number exists in this outline level typically occurs in the context of SAP BusinessObjects or SAP BW when there is an issue with the data structure or hierarchy in a report or data package. This error indicates that there is a duplicate line number or entry at a specific outline level, which is not allowed.

    Cause:

    1. Duplicate Line Numbers: The most common cause of this error is that there are duplicate line numbers defined in the same outline level of a report or data structure.
    2. Incorrect Data Structure: The data structure may not be properly defined, leading to conflicts in line numbering.
    3. Data Package Issues: If you are working with a data package, it may have been incorrectly configured or corrupted.

    Solution:

    1. Check for Duplicates: Review the outline level in your report or data structure to identify any duplicate line numbers. Ensure that each line number is unique within the same outline level.
    2. Adjust Line Numbers: If duplicates are found, adjust the line numbers to ensure they are unique. This may involve renumbering some entries.
    3. Review Data Structure: Ensure that the overall data structure is correctly defined and that there are no inconsistencies.
    4. Recreate the Report: If the issue persists, consider recreating the report or data package from scratch to eliminate any hidden issues.
